Job Summary
We are seeking a detail-oriented Fleet Mechanical Inspector to join our maintenance operations team. This role is responsible for conducting routine visual inspections of fleet vehicles and heavy equipment to ensure safety, cleanliness, and proper maintenance. The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ience with pickups, DOT haul trucks, and yellow iron equipment (e.g., dozers, excavators) and be able to identify mechanical or safety issues in the field.
Key Responsibilities
Perform routine visual inspections on fleet vehicles including pickups, DOT haul trucks, and yellow iron dirt equipment
Check and record levels of engine oil, transmission fluid, hydraulic oil, coolant, and inspect cab filters, engine air filters, and recirculation filters
Identify visible signs of wear, damage, or missing components on all equipment
Ensure interior and cargo areas of vehicles are clean and free of debris
Document all findings by unit number, noting items or issues requiring attention
Flag and report safety hazards such as cracked windows, flat/split tires, or any defect that makes a unit unsafe for public roadway use
Use a laptop and/or smartphone to record inspection reports and log GPS locations via drop pins
Work independently, traveling to different job sites and equipment yards
Communicate findings promptly to the Maintenance Supervisor and Fleet Manager
